Abstract
The specific objective in this work is an exploration of the material properties produced by a recently developed continuous casting technique. The study focuses on an Al–Cu alloy provided by the Ohno continuous casting process. The experimental approaches give rise to unusual microstructural characteristic in the cast samples, namely a fine lamellar eutectic structure with unidirectional growth along its axial direction together with a regularly oriented lattice structure. Such microstructural characteristics significantly increase the tensile and fatigue properties.
